Hongsi Village was an administrative village in Luoxi Town, Luojiang District, Quanzhou City, Fujian Province. It was located in Luoxi Town, Luojiang District, Fujian Province, with a total population of 4322 people. It governed 6 natural villages and 21 villager groups. Hongsi Village mainly produced the traditional Chinese medicine "Mai Wendong", travel shoes, sports shoes, etc. It was also famous for local specialties such as Hongsi tea leaves. The area of Hongsi Village was 15 square kilometers.

Hong Sixiang was one of the characters in " Celebrating Years." He was the chief eunuch of the Qing Kingdom and a favorite of the empress dowager. Even though Hong Sixiang was mistaken for a martial grandmaster, he was actually not a true martial grandmaster. The Qing Emperor was the Great Grandmaster who hid the deepest. He passed his zhenqi to Hong Sixiang to deceive others. Hong Sixiang had powerful martial arts and was considered a master among the ninth-level. Some people even suspected that he was a Great Grandmaster. However, because he was a eunuch, his body was flawed and he could not break through to the realm of a great grandmaster. The Qing Emperor had once taught him a Tyrannical technique and transmitted a large amount of zhenqi to him, allowing his strength to reach the level of a quasi-Great Grandmaster. In the drama, Hong Sixiang was a brave, courageous, and resourceful person. He was responsible for protecting the Empress Dowager and participated in the manipulation of many events. Although he was powerful, he was easily defeated by Ku He, one of the Four Great Grandmasters, at the Battle of Dong Mountain.
